2005 Connecticut Code - Sec. 17b-281b. Used durable medical equipment. Payments to vendors or suppliers.
Sec. 17b-281b. Used durable medical equipment. Payments to vendors or suppliers. The Commissioner of Social Services may authorize payment for used durable
medical equipment to a vendor or supplier of durable medical equipment enrolled as a
medical equipment, devices and supplies provider under the Medicaid program.
History: June Sp. Sess. P.A. 01-2 effective July 2, 2001; June Sp. Sess. P.A. 01-9 revised effective date of June Sp. Sess. P.A. 01-2 but without affecting this section; May 9 Sp. Sess. P.A. 02-7 amended section to permit commissioner to authorize payment to a vendor or supplier of used durable medical equipment provided under the Medicaid program and eliminated requirement that commissioner seek federal waiver to provide coverage for such equipment, effective August 15, 2002.
